Output 8590c1b2ebd0ab92632756b086e82d3bdfa09a39f883d2f7aba5dd902659676a:2

value
2095564
script pubkey
OP_0 OP_PUSHBYTES_20 55286afa50cb7d1151d21712d485148af0a53de1
address
ltc1q255x47jsed73z5wjzufdfpg53tc2200pdcngwh
transaction
8590c1b2ebd0ab92632756b086e82d3bdfa09a39f883d2f7aba5dd902659676a
spent
true